The Last of Us: Part II made a big splash yesterday with a release date, a new trailer, and details on its various special editions. It's clear that this game is going to be a big deal, but it sounds like it's going to be pretty huge in size, too.

Writing on the PlayStation Blog, director Neil Druckmann talks about developing this hotly anticipated sequel, pointing out the sheer scale of the project. "What we realized pretty early on is that we were putting together Naughty Dog’s most ambitious and longest game in our 35 year history," Druckmann says. "To tell this kind of story the game needed to be massive."

It's not too much of a surprise to hear this is the studio's biggest game yet. It's also been revealed that physical versions of the title will include two Blu-Ray discs in a similar fashion to Red Dead Redemption 2.
